The Gulf Stream is a major ocean current. Where does this current travel, and how does it affect climate conditions in Europe?

Answer:

This strong current of warm water influences the climate of the east coast of Florida, keeping temperatures there warmer in the winter and cooler in the summer than the other southeastern states. Since the Gulf Stream also extends toward Europe, it warms western European countries as well.
